自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 收藏
  • 关注

转载 C/C++中创建线程 -2013-09-20 12:46

创建线程的方法:HANDLE hThread= CreateThread(NULL,0,SendThread,(LPVOID)i,0,&dwThread);        if( hThread == NULL )        {            printf("\tCreateThread Failed.\n");            exit(0);     

2014-04-30 22:07:16 421

原创 printf中%s中间可以加空格 -2013-09-20 12:32

在c中“%”用来控制输入的格式,但今天偶然发现“%s”中间加了空格也可以正常输出,而且可以加多个空格!猜测编译器(VC6.0)在编译时自动将%后的空格过滤掉了。

2014-04-29 22:23:53 4433

原创 怪异的Switch-2009-11-15 21:34

开始将搜狐博客里的文章搬到CSDN了,

2014-04-29 22:21:49 423

原创 面试必问之堆排序及堆

已经参加过很多公司的面试,如百度、阿里,腾讯

2014-04-28 20:46:31 4044

转载 Java内存管理机制

在C++语言中,如果需要动态分配一块内存,程序员需要负责这块内存的整个生命周期。从申请分配、到使用、再到最后的释放。这样的过程非常灵活,但是却十分繁琐,程序员很容易由于疏忽而忘记释放内存,从而导致内存的泄露。Java语言对内存管理做了自己的优化,这就是垃圾回收机制。Java的几乎所有内存对象都是在堆内存上分配(基本数据类型除外),然后由GC(garbage collection)负责自动回收不再使

2014-04-27 21:41:56 478

转载 12个有趣的c语言面试题

1.gets()函数问:请找出下面代码里的问题:#include int main(void) {     char buff[10];     memset(buff,0,sizeof(buff));      gets(buff);      printf("\n The buffer entered is [%s]\n",buff);      return 0; } 答:上面代

2014-04-27 20:49:06 406

转载 ping环回地址和ping主机以太网地址的区别

一、这个问题是在TCP/IP详解 卷一中7.5问题,查资料总结如下:1,ping 127.0.0.1是环回地址,如果不能ping通说明当前机器的TCP/IP协议栈有问题,127本身是一个虚接口,任何时候都是直接上交到内核中处理的。2,ping xxx.xxx.xxx.xxx(就不写我的IP地址了哈) 本机的以太网地址,则是测试本机的网络适配器(就是网卡啦),一般是以太网驱动

2014-04-27 20:19:52 12161 1

原创 C++小知识之指针和引用的区别

阿里温故而知新,指针和引用的概念,大学时都已熟知,实际用的时候往往又有些疑惑,故深入探究一下。从概念上讲。指针从本质上讲就是存放变量地址的一个变量,在逻辑上是独立的,它可以被改变,包括其所指向的地址的改变和其指向的地址中所存放的数据的改变。而引用是一个别名,它在逻辑上不是独立的,它的存在具有依附性,所以引用必须在一开始就被初始化,而且其引用的对象在其整个生命

2014-04-25 12:47:25 381

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除